Generally hematuria is defined as the presence of 5 or more red blood cells RBCs per high-power field in 3 of 3 consecutive centrifuged specimens obtained at least 1 week apart. Urologic etiologies for hematuria include malignancy infection inflammation calculus disease benign prostatic hyperplasia BPH and congenital or acquired anatomic abnormalities. Hematuria refers to the presence of blood in the urine.

The 2012 American Urological Association guidelines on the evaluation and diagnosis of asymptomatic microscopic hematuria require only a single positive properly collected specimen with three or more red blood cells per high-power field with no obvious benign cause 3. The urine dipstick test is currently one of the most useful and sensitive tools in detecting hematuria. Depending on the condition causing your hematuria treatment might involve taking antibiotics to clear a urinary tract infection trying a prescription medication to shrink an enlarged prostate or having shock wave therapy to break up bladder or kidney stones.
